Hi, does anyone know of resorts which we might pass close to when driving from Munich to Mayrhofen?
We have an early flight to Munich and are staying in Mayrhofen but as it is only a short break we would like to get on the snow as early as possible, so we are thinking of going to the 1st resort we can find which isn't too far from the road to Mayrhofen, getting 3/4 of a day skiing before travelling on to Mayr. that evening.
Maximum snow time is the objective!

No you dont pass Garmisch, its a fair way off the motorway going south. Niederau is just off the motorway at Worgl. Otherwise the resorts in the same valley as the Hof are worth a look: Fugen, Kaltenbach, Zell, Gerlos.....

Niederau will do you for 1 day, its really small, but there is better skiing over at Auffach. Parking is free right next to the gondola in both resorts.Rickytoo wrote:Cheers folks, haven't been to Niederau, that sounds like a good spot for 3/4 of a days ski!
